The red zebra is one of the most aggressive mbuna. They work differently the ca/sa cichlids when it comes to stocking.
 
The zebra is just being a zebra. In mbuna tanks over stocking is done so that no territories are established and to spread the aggression. In ca/sa stocking is done in consideration of having territories being established. This is one of the many reasons why it is unwise to mix Africans with ca/sa tanks.
